Why How to avoid hidden charges on Earls Court removals Matters

Hidden charges matter because removals are already full of variables. In Earls Court, those variables are even more noticeable: narrow streets, controlled parking, shared entrances, basement flats, awkward stairwells, lift access that is not always available, and the sort of loading bays that sound simple until you actually try to use them. One small assumption can change the cost quickly.

When a quote looks cheap at first glance, it can be tempting to stop there. But with moving, a low headline price is not always the real price. That is the whole game. Some companies keep the initial number attractive and then add extras later. Others do include everything, but only if you gave them accurate information from the start. Truth be told, both situations can lead to unpleasant surprises if the quote is vague.

Earls Court removals are especially sensitive to planning because local conditions affect labour time and vehicle access. A move that looks like a straightforward two-bedroom flat can become a longer, more complex job once the team sees parking restrictions, a long carry from the van, or a piece of furniture that simply will not go around the turn on the landing. That is why the best way to save money is not to hunt for the lowest number; it is to understand what that number actually includes.

How How to avoid hidden charges on Earls Court removals Works

The process is simpler than it sounds. To avoid hidden charges, you need to make the quote as complete as possible, then check the terms that sit behind the price. That usually means telling the removals company exactly what they are moving, where from, where to, and what might make the job slower or harder than a standard loading and unloading task.

Most hidden charges appear in one of four places:

  • Access-related costs such as stairs, no lift access, long walking distances from property to vehicle, or waiting while access is sorted out.
  • Vehicle and parking costs such as permits, loading restrictions, congestion around the street, or needing a larger van than first estimated.
  • Service add-ons such as packing, dismantling, wrapping, storage, or removing items that were not included in the original plan.
  • Time-based extras such as delays, extra labour hours, or late changes to the moving date or inventory.

In practice, the best companies build these possibilities into the estimate upfront. Less careful providers may leave them vague, then adjust the final bill later. That is where you need to slow down and ask ordinary, direct questions. Not aggressive questions. Just clear ones. What exactly is included? What counts as an extra? What happens if access is harder than expected? Who pays for parking? Can the team handle the furniture in one visit, or will they charge if a second vehicle is needed?

Step-by-Step Guidance

  1. Make a full inventory.

    List the furniture, boxes, appliances, and awkward items you are moving. Include things in cupboards, lofts, storage cages, and balconies. If it is being moved, it should be on the list. That is the first line of defence against "we didn't know you had that."

  2. Describe access honestly.

    Tell the company about stairs, lifts, narrow hallways, loading restrictions, and distance from the property to the vehicle. In Earls Court, this matters a lot. A flat on the third floor with no lift is a very different job from a ground-floor move, even if the room count is the same.

  3. Ask for an itemised quote.

    Make sure the estimate shows what is included and what is not. You want clarity on labour, van size, mileage if relevant, packing materials, dismantling, reassembly, and any waiting time policy. If the answer is vague, ask again. Nicely, but firmly.

  4. Check parking and permits early.

    Parking can be the quiet budget-killer. If a company assumes they can stop outside and they cannot, the job may take longer or require extra walking distance.   5. Confirm how bulky items are priced.

    Large wardrobes, wardrobes with mirrors, pianos, American-style fridges, and awkward sofas can all change the price.   6. Confirm packaging responsibilities.

    Some companies include wrapping and basic protection; others do not. If you plan to pack yourself, say so. If you want the movers to supply boxes or materials, get that written into the quote.

  7. Ask what happens if the move runs over time.

    Time-based charging can be fair when explained clearly, but you need to know the rate and the trigger. For instance, does the clock start on arrival, unloading, or loading? Does waiting for keys count? Small detail, big difference.

  8. Read the terms before paying a deposit.

    This is where many hidden charges hide in plain sight. A quote email is not the whole agreement. Check cancellation rules, rescheduling fees, insurance limits, and whether congestion or parking charges are passed on. If anything seems off, ask for it in writing.

One practical trick: compare two quotes line by line, not just total price. That usually reveals where the missing cost is sitting. A slightly pricier quote can actually be cheaper once all the details are counted. Funny how that works, really.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

Most hidden charges do not come from malicious intent. They come from rushed decisions, vague conversations, or assumptions made on both sides. A few common mistakes keep repeating, though.

  • Accepting a quote without checking the fine print. If you do not know what is excluded, you do not really know the price.
  • Underestimating how much there is to move. People often forget items in lofts, cupboards, sheds, or shared storage. Those forgotten items still need moving.
  • Ignoring access problems. Earls Court properties can look simple from the street and then reveal a very different story once you get inside. Lovely area, complicated logistics.
  • Not asking about parking responsibility. If parking is needed and nobody has arranged it, the bill can go up or the move can slow down.
  • Assuming packing materials are included. Boxes, tape, blankets, and wardrobe cartons are frequently charged separately unless stated otherwise.
  • Changing the move at the last minute. New items, new floors, new addresses, or new timings can all trigger adjustments.

Another mistake is focusing only on price and ignoring trust. A removals company should be able to explain itself plainly. If the answer sounds slippery, that is usually the answer. You do not need a perfect speech. You need a straight one.

Options, Methods, or Comparison Table

Here is a simple comparison of common moving approaches and where hidden charges usually appear.

Approach Best for Typical hidden-charge risk How to reduce it
Full removals service Larger house or flat moves Medium if access, packing, or bulky items are unclear Give a complete inventory and confirm inclusions in writing
Man and van Smaller moves, flexible jobs Medium to high if time, access, or loading expectations are vague Confirm hourly rates, minimum charges, and vehicle size before booking
Specialist removals Pianos, delicate furniture, or awkward items High if handling needs are under-discussed Describe the item precisely and ask whether extra equipment is needed
Storage-backed move When dates do not line up High if storage duration, collection, and delivery are not clear Ask for separate storage and transport pricing

In simple terms, the more complicated the move, the more important it is to make the quote specific. A basic van job can sometimes be fine with minimal detail. But a flat move in Earls Court with awkward access? You really want the finer points nailed down.

Case Study or Real-World Example

Picture a couple moving from a first-floor flat near Earls Court to a new place a few streets away. On paper, it looks easy. Two bedrooms, standard furniture, one fridge, a handful of boxes. They get a low quote by email and think the job is sorted. Then the day arrives and the complications start: no lift, a narrow stairwell, a parking space that is not available, and a sofa that needs more than two people to handle properly.

If the quote was vague, the mover may reasonably add labour time or access costs. The couple feels frustrated. The mover feels they are only charging for reality. Nobody is thrilled. A very ordinary moving-day misunderstanding, really.

Now imagine the same move handled differently. Before booking, the couple sends photos of the stairwell, confirms parking restrictions, lists the larger items, and asks whether there is a charge for waiting if keys are delayed. They also confirm whether wrapping materials are included and whether the sofa needs dismantling. The quote comes back a little higher, but it is clear. On moving day, there is no drama. The team knows what to expect, the couple knows the cost, and the bill stays where it was agreed.

That is the whole point. Avoiding hidden charges is not about gaming the system. It is about reducing ambiguity. A calm move is usually a well-described move.

Practical Checklist

Use this checklist before confirming any Earls Court removal booking:

  • Have I listed every item that needs moving, including storage items and awkward furniture?
  • Have I told the company about stairs, lifts, and access restrictions?
  • Have I checked whether parking or permits may be needed?
  • Is the quote itemised and written down?
  • Do I know what is included in labour, van time, and packing materials?
  • Have I asked about charges for waiting, delays, or rescheduling?
  • Do I know how specialist items are priced?
  • Have I read the terms and conditions carefully?
  • Do I understand the complaint process if something goes wrong?
  • Have I confirmed whether I need flat removals support, a full house move, or something smaller?

Quick takeaway: the best way to avoid hidden charges is to make the quote boringly precise. Every extra detail you share early usually saves money later. Not always every penny, but enough to matter.
